Selector settings: All
Throat plate: General purpose
The multi-slotted binder is used to apply com
mercial binding as well as self-fabric bias to an un
finished edge. This colourful trimming is attractive
when applied to children's wear, aprons and house
hold linens. It is a practical finish for seam edges
that fray and for making bound seams.
Commercial single fold bias tape is inserted from
the right into the slot at the wide end of the scroll.
Unfolded bias wide is inserted into the open
ing at the end of the scroll.
Cut binding diagonally and pull through the
scroll until evenly folded edges are under the
needle. Free length of binding is held between the
guide pins.
Insert the edge to be bound into the centre of
the scroll. Position stitching by moving the scroll
portion of the binder to the right or left by means
of the adjusting lug.
